Try the following to get it to work.

You're just styling on us now, huh? This is such a nice touch, you have absolutely no idea. Thanks for all the hard work!

EDIT: 2003-0008 error, over and over.

Edit2: IT was ldn_mitm. I deleted the 4200000000000010 title folder (ldn_mitm) and on the next boot, the 0100000000001000 atmosphere boot error was resolved.

Edit3: So yeah don't turn on emuiibo and ldn_mitm in Kosmos toolbox at the same time or else you'll have to delete one of the titles, disable the sysmodule and reinstall the other. There might be other sysmodules that may conflict but I really don't want to find out.
